Electrical Engineer at Weyerhaeuser
in Vancouver, WA

What do you like about working at Weyerhaeuser?

"The professional attitude of the people and the management made it enjoyable to work through the details of the project."

Do you have any tips for others interviewing with this company?

"This operation uses 2 or 3 different sets of standards. It is not easy to understand which of the documents apply to this project."

What don't you like about working at Weyerhaeuser?

"The lack of input from my manager on current and planned changes caused me to have to rework portions of the package several times. I felt like I was too insulated from the scope changes that were made in the middle of the design process. They are using AutoCAD as a drawing system, but not taking advantage of the functions that are built in to AutCAD to coordinate the disciplines. Questions about the design standards were often responded to with That is a good question. not a clear answer that I could use."

What suggestions do you have for management?

"I would suggest they embrace the power of the AutoCAD system to improve the quality of the stored information for each and every plant that they modify. That way one would not have to search through old drawings to find out if any information about the location or installation details could be found. I also think that they could do a better job of controlling changes to the scope of work. Several changes never made it through the release process but were part of the final design."
